Can't login into my Gitlab account via Firefox (error 422)

It is amazing how many posts have gitlab forums about this issue and most of them are not solved.
It seems like in my case this only happens on Firefox.
I tried to login via username, email, OAuth, nothing works on Firefox.


Thanks in advance.

Does it work on other browsers? Do you have any extension installed?

What version of Firefox? What OS are you using?
Have you tried going to https://gitlab.com/ directly instead of the “go back” link in the screenshot? (you might already be logged into an account via one method and you’re trying to log in with a different account)

I have the same issue. Firefox 81.0.1. Artix Linux (same Arch).

AFAIK it just happens at random. I don’t know if there is something I can tell to recreate the bug in other computer.
I tried so many things that I can bet I “refreshed” firefox a few times before posting the bug. (Refreshing firefox cleans add-ons, webstorage, cache, etc)
I’m currently using Gitlab from Chrome, i have no time to deal with it.

Running into this issue as well on Firefox 83.0 for Linux. Browser detection on the sign-in page crashes the tab.

Had same problem on fresh Manjaro on latest Firefox.
Solved by setting up correct system local datetime.

Had the same issue and now is fixed
Thanks

/Alf

I am facing this issue.

  • Unable to login using firefox (not working in incognito mode either)
  • Can login using chromiuim

OS - Manjaro
I am using two-factor authentication as well. After the login page, I am redirected successfully to the two-factor authentication page on Chromium. But on Firefox, I get an error.

Can someone please guide me.
Thanks !

I had the same Issue after gitlab service restart.

It was working with chrome, but not with firefox. Over W10.

I figure out that my server date was wrong. I reconfigure the date and ntp of the server and its login ok again.

i am happy with Google Chrome :slightly_smiling_face:

Having the same issue on Firefox, the only extension I have is Bitwarden and ublock but I also have Bitwarden installed on Brave and it works fine.

Same issue for me with gitlab.freedesktop.org… newly installed Firefox v121 on Arch Linux

Clicking on the sign in with google/github/gitlab simply causes the sign in page to reload (rather than presenting the sign-in page for the service in question).

This works fine on chromium.